Assignment 1: Individual Journal (20%)
Introduction
As you go through the chapters, you will realize that the concepts that you learned is very much related
to daily life experiences or even some point in your life. This assignment will allow you to increase your
awareness of the social psychological concepts that can be related or applied in your life.
Objectives of Project
The objectives of this project:
• to gain awareness and sharpened sensitivity to human behavior and surroundings.
• to be able to apply the concepts in life.
Learning Outcomes of this Project
On successful completion of this subject, students will be able to demonstrate the following:
• apply psychological theories and concepts to their personal lives and of others.
• understanding themselves and their interactions with others
Tasks - Methodology
• You should carefully reflect on the event or experience based on the lectures. For example:
could you relate to today’s learning? Did today’s learning trigger any familiar experience from
the past?
• You are required to submit two entries for each journal assignments.
• All written entries should be approximately 1.5 to 2 double spaced (paragraph).
• You may include an image(s) or draw a picture in your entry.
• You are required to start a new page for each new entry.
• Entries should be based on your life experience instead of making it up.
• Tips:
o Do not procrastinate. Start writing when the experience or memory is still vivid.
o Use past tense.
